mvmhm Posted July 15, 2015 Share #1 Posted July 15, 2015 A woman who'd stopped in some months ago came by today with a box of her fathers items....he enlisted in January 1941 and served in the 112th Engineers (37th Infantry Division). He was commissioned in 1942, and served with the 457th Fighter Group, which ended up on Iwo Jima after an airstrip was secured, where they flew support missions against the Japanese home islands. The uniforms will need some cleaning and a little restoration work, but overall are in good shape for having been in a garage all these years.
